Ticket: Incremental rebuilds skip pages touched by plugin-injected data sources. Plugin authors using the Brightleaf SSG hook API should note that dependency tracking only covers files registered via declareInput(). If your plugin reads external data at render time without declaring it, the page will be served stale after an incremental rebuild. Workaround until 4.2: call invalidatePage() manually in your onDataChange handler. To help us reproduce, attach the build token printed at the end of your rebuild log, shown below.

session token of kagup-hahaf = htk3_2b8

INTERNAL MEMO — Metrology Dispatch

The batch of twelve calibration weights (Class E2, 1 g through 2 kg) has passed verification at the Dunmore Lab and is packed in the sealed transit case. The case must remain upright and unopened until it reaches the Kellervane facility. Pickup by Ostrel Couriers is scheduled for Friday before noon. The confidential hand-over instruction for the courier exchange follows below.

drop instructions, hahip-badug: the quenox ralath courier leaves the kaseth fraiel rusiel tameth belys istdor ralion giliel ledger at gate 7830 under passcode 165413

TICKET: Misconfigured env on tilecache-prod — Velthorn Maps prefetcher. The prefetcher for the Velthorn map-tile service was deployed with the staging quota profile, so it hammered the upstream raster source overnight. Rate limits are now corrected. For the security review: the prefetch worker also needs its upstream auth reinstated, which was dropped during rollback. The corrected env file must include the following line.

secret setting of yagug-hahog: COURIER_KEY13=44c9b50f678cd

If the run fails, check the extraction log in the build artifacts first; most failures are malformed format placeholders. For anything else — missing catalogs, encoding issues, or portal sync errors — the script is owned by the Platform Tooling team at Quillhaven Systems. Reach the current maintainer here.

escalation mailbox, kagef-kawef: frador_zorix@tolvaqlabs.internal